OLD LOOSE HILL TQ 7552 LOOSE (East Side) 6/192 Vale House 25.7.52 GV II
House. Early-to-mid C18, possibly with earlier core, and with later alterations. Purplish-red brick in Flemish bond, with lighter red brick dressings. Gable end of left return wing possibly timber- framed, now rendered. Plain tile roof. 2 storeys, attic and basement. Chamfered brick plinth. Moulded and dentilled wooden eaves cornice, the moulding returning to right and left elevations. Hipped roof, hips returning. Rear stacks to left and right. 2 small gabled dormers with moulded cornices and 2-light casements. Regular 3-window front of two 16-pane and central 12-pane sashes in open boxes, with splayed rubbed brick voussoirs, in altered openings. Two 24-pane ground-floor sashes. Central half-glazed and panelled door with fanlight. Later porch on iron columns. Left return elevation: chequered red and grey brick with plat band. 2 first-floor windows, one blocked, one sash, and 3 ground-floor windows, one blocked. Short wing at right-angles to right, parallel to and adjoining rear wall of main range. Right return elevation: gable end of main range purplish-red brick, added right return wing red brick in Flemish bond, with plat band. Irregular fenestration of four 18-pane sashes. Interior not inspected.
